/**
* Reactive state management for the ILN SDK.
*
* Provides a typed reactive store with subscriptions, optional persistence
* (localStorage or in-memory fallback), cross-tab synchronization, and
* a debug log for observing state transitions.
*/
// ── Types ──────────────────────────────────────────────────────────────────
export type Listener<T> = (state: T, prev: T) => void;
export type Unsubscribe = () => void;
export interface StateDebugEntry<T> {
timestamp: string;
prev: T;
next: T;
}
// eslint-disable-next-line @typescript-eslint/no-unused-vars -- T is a phantom param kept for API symmetry with StateStore<T>
export interface StateStoreOptions<T> {
/** Storage key for persistence (required when `persist: true`). */
key?: string;
/** Persist state to localStorage / in-memory fallback. */
persist?: boolean;
/** Enable cross-tab synchronization via `storage` events (browser only). */
sync?: boolean;
/** Keep the last N state transitions in the debug log (default: 20). */
debugHistorySize?: number;
}
export interface StateStore<T> {
/** Return the current state snapshot. */
getState(): T;
/** Replace the state and notify all subscribers. */
setState(next: T | ((prev: T) => T)): void;
/** Patch a partial update into the current state (only for object states). */
patch(partial: Partial<T>): void;
/** Subscribe to state changes. Returns an unsubscribe function. */
subscribe(listener: Listener<T>): Unsubscribe;
/** Destroy the store — clears subscriptions, removes sync listener. */
destroy(): void;
/** Return the debug history of state transitions. */
debugHistory(): Array<StateDebugEntry<T>>;
/** Clear the debug history. */
clearDebugHistory(): void;
}
// ── Storage adapter ────────────────────────────────────────────────────────
interface StorageAdapter {
getItem(key: string): string | null;
setItem(key: string, value: string): void;
removeItem(key: string): void;
}
function resolveStorage(): StorageAdapter {
if (typeof localStorage !== 'undefined') {
return localStorage;
}
// In-memory fallback for Node.js / environments without localStorage
const mem = new Map<string, string>();
return {
getItem: (k) => mem.get(k) ?? null,
setItem: (k, v) => {
mem.set(k, v);
},
removeItem: (k) => {
mem.delete(k);
},
};
}
// ── Factory ────────────────────────────────────────────────────────────────
/**
* Create a reactive state store.
*
* @param initialState - The initial state value.
* @param options - Store configuration.
*
* @example
* ```ts
* interface InvoiceState {
* invoices: Invoice[];
* loading: boolean;
* }
*
* const store = createStateStore<InvoiceState>(
* { invoices: [], loading: false },
* { key: "iln:invoices", persist: true, sync: true },
* );
*
* const unsub = store.subscribe((state, prev) => {
* console.log("invoices changed", state.invoices);
* });
*
* store.patch({ loading: true });
* // ...
* unsub();
* ```
*/
export function createStateStore<T>(
initialState: T,
options: StateStoreOptions<T> = {}
): StateStore<T> {
const { key, persist = false, sync = false, debugHistorySize = 20 } = options;
const storage = persist ? resolveStorage() : null;
const listeners = new Set<Listener<T>>();
const history: Array<StateDebugEntry<T>> = [];
function load(): T {
if (!storage || !key) return initialState;
try {
const raw = storage.getItem(key);
return raw !== null ? (JSON.parse(raw) as T) : initialState;
} catch {
return initialState;
}
}
function save(state: T): void {
if (storage && key) {
try {
storage.setItem(key, JSON.stringify(state));
} catch {
// Quota exceeded or serialization error — silently skip persistence
}
}
}
let current: T = load();
function notify(next: T, prev: T): void {
const entry: StateDebugEntry<T> = {
timestamp: new Date().toISOString(),
prev,
next,
};
history.push(entry);
if (history.length > debugHistorySize) history.shift();
for (const listener of listeners) {
try {
listener(next, prev);
} catch {
// Listener errors must not block other listeners
}
}
}
// Cross-tab synchronization (browser `storage` event)
let syncHandler: ((e: StorageEvent) => void) | null = null;
if (sync && key && typeof window !== 'undefined') {
syncHandler = (e: StorageEvent) => {
if (e.key !== key || e.newValue === null) return;
try {
const remote = JSON.parse(e.newValue) as T;
const prev = current;
current = remote;
notify(current, prev);
} catch {
// Ignore malformed payloads from other tabs
}
};
window.addEventListener('storage', syncHandler);
}
const store: StateStore<T> = {
getState(): T {
return current;
},
setState(next: T | ((prev: T) => T)): void {
const prev = current;
current = typeof next === 'function' ? (next as (p: T) => T)(prev) : next;
save(current);
notify(current, prev);
},
patch(partial: Partial<T>): void {
if (typeof current !== 'object' || current === null) {
throw new TypeError('patch() can only be used with object states');
}
store.setState({ ...current, ...partial });
},
subscribe(listener: Listener<T>): Unsubscribe {
listeners.add(listener);
return () => {
listeners.delete(listener);
};
},
destroy(): void {
listeners.clear();
if (syncHandler && typeof window !== 'undefined') {
window.removeEventListener('storage', syncHandler);
syncHandler = null;
}
},
debugHistory(): Array<StateDebugEntry<T>> {
return [...history];
},
clearDebugHistory(): void {
history.length = 0;
},
};
return store;
}
// ── Derived / computed values ──────────────────────────────────────────────
/**
* Create a derived store that re-computes whenever the source store changes.
*
* @example
* ```ts
* const invoiceCount = derived(store, (s) => s.invoices.length);
* console.log(invoiceCount.getState()); // number
* ```
*/
export function derived<T, U>(
source: StateStore<T>,
selector: (state: T) => U
): Omit<StateStore<U>, 'setState' | 'patch'> {
let current = selector(source.getState());
const listeners = new Set<Listener<U>>();
const unsub = source.subscribe((next) => {
const prev = current;
const computed = selector(next);
if (computed !== prev) {
current = computed;
for (const l of listeners) {
try {
l(current, prev);
} catch {
/* ignore */
}
}
}
});
return {
getState: () => current,
subscribe(listener: Listener<U>): Unsubscribe {
listeners.add(listener);
return () => {
listeners.delete(listener);
};
},
destroy() {
unsub();
listeners.clear();
},
debugHistory: () => [],
clearDebugHistory: () => {},
};
}
// ── Pre-built ILN state shapes ─────────────────────────────────────────────
export interface ILNConnectionState {
connected: boolean;
network: string;
contractId: string;
lastSyncAt: string | null;
error: string | null;
}
export interface ILNInvoiceListState {
invoices: Array<{
id: bigint;
status: string;
amount: bigint;
payer: string;
freelancer: string;
}>;
loading: boolean;
error: string | null;
lastFetchedAt: string | null;
}
export const DEFAULT_CONNECTION_STATE: ILNConnectionState = {
connected: false,
network: 'testnet',
contractId: '',
lastSyncAt: null,
error: null,
};
export const DEFAULT_INVOICE_LIST_STATE: ILNInvoiceListState = {
invoices: [],
loading: false,
error: null,
lastFetchedAt: null,
};
/**
* Create a pre-typed connection state store.
*/
export function createConnectionStore(
initial?: Partial<ILNConnectionState>,
options?: StateStoreOptions<ILNConnectionState>
): StateStore<ILNConnectionState> {
return createStateStore<ILNConnectionState>(
{ ...DEFAULT_CONNECTION_STATE, ...initial },
{ key: 'iln:connection', ...options }
);
}
/**
* Create a pre-typed invoice list state store.
*/
export function createInvoiceListStore(
initial?: Partial<ILNInvoiceListState>,
options?: StateStoreOptions<ILNInvoiceListState>
): StateStore<ILNInvoiceListState> {
return createStateStore<ILNInvoiceListState>(
{ ...DEFAULT_INVOICE_LIST_STATE, ...initial },
{ key: 'iln:invoices', ...options }
);
}
